Support for the Undergraduate Brothers
The best example of our supporting the undergraduate brothers is through our Mentoring Program developed by Dean Wright, Delta-Pi ’80. Dean modeled ours on the yearlong program used by the SMU Cox School of Business. Dean has participated in SMU’s program where he was assigned to mentor a student interested in pursuing a Real Estate career. After completing the program Dean felt it would be beneficial for all students, not just the business majors, so we matched a volunteer alumni with each Kappa Sigma Senior based upon their career interests. This worked pretty well until we got down to the political consultant and the film major. Amazingly that pairing turned out to be one of our best success stories when the political consultant introduced our film student to a Hollywood Director! We’ve run the program several times now with students from both the Delta-Pi (SMU) and Nu-Omicron (UTD) Chapters. The program is self-paced and easily modified to fit any industry. Tad Perryman, Theta-Psi ’84, works in Advertising and offers internships to the students he mentors. Tad is always in high demand and often works with two students each term.

We also support the undergrads by advertising their Chapter’s fundraising events on our Yahoo Group and website, encouraging alumni participation in their events. The local DGMs have also turned to the Dallas Alumni Chapter when they need volunteers to fill vacant AAA positions.

Our website to gives the opportunity for graduating senios to post their résumés. Initial response to this idea has been very favorable; in fact, we’re actually getting more interest in this from Alumni who want to post too.
